Description

  • 【Strong & Long Life】Heat treated steel provides extra strength to make the Stretch Belt Tool stronger. The black oxide coating prevents rust and extends the life of the tool.
  • 【Double Sided Design】The long tab for A/C belts on 2014 and newer GM trucks. The short tab can be used for main drive belts on 2019 and newer GM cars.
  • 【Simple & Effective】 The 59560 Stretch Belt Tool for replacing stretch belts is a time- and cost-saving maintenance tool that saves you the hassle of threading the belt through the crankshaft pulley and improves work efficiency.
  • 【Useful Features】The Stretch Belt Tool are designed for the removal and installation of most stretch belt applications on many accessory drive systems. These tools help prevent damage to belts and pulleys during removal or installation and can be used on the front or back of the pulley.
  • 【Widely Application】This Stretch Belt Tool is suitable for GM vehicles, especially GM 5.3L, 6.2L and 6.6L gas engines, and can also be used for A/C pulleys and primary drive pulleys, meeting various stretching belt tool needs.
